Elder Abuse and Conflict Resolution
The Maryland Judiciary's Mediation and Conflict Resolution Office (MACRO) has partnered with the National Center on Elder Abuse to offer an online webinar on elder mistreatment and mediation. This program will be held via Zoom on Monday, June 27, 2022, from 1 p.m.-2 p.m.
Join the National Center on Elder Abuse for a discussion of the definition, types, signs, and risk factors of elder abuse. The presenters will also review the different types of elder mistreatment issues that may arise in the context of mediation and how and when to report allegations of elder abuse in Maryland.
